But such cases could be easily fixed by a special tagging, eg keeping
the permanent character of a road with the classical tags
(highway=primary) and store the temporary closure somewhere else
(highway:start/stop=*). Then we move the responsability to show or not
the closure onto the applications (which are the one who knows the
current date).
Something to discuss on tagging list.
